#71bb95 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#71bb95 is composed of 44.3% red, 73.3%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 39.6% cyan, 0% magenta, 20.3%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 149.2 degrees, a saturation of 35.2% and a lightness of 58.8%. #71bb95 color hex could be obtained by blending #e2ffff with #00772b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

● #71bb95 color description : Slightly desaturated cyan - lime green.
#71bb95 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#71bb95 has RGB values of R:113, G:187,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.4, M:0, Y:0.2,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 7453589.

Shades and Tints of #71bb95
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020403 is the darkest color, while #f6fbf8 is the lightest one.

Tones of #71bb95
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#919b96 is the less saturated color, while #30fc93 is the most saturated one.
